Assistant Coach Women's Basketball

Job Description:

In collaboration with head coaches and athletic administrative staff, assistant coaches plan and lead training and practice sessions to teach, encourage and develop student athlete skills and game techniques. The Assistant Coach will ensure appropriate safety standards are maintained. This position is also required to teach 2-3 physical education courses annually, as well as identify and recruit athletically and academically qualified student-athletes. Additional duties will include scouting of opponents, managing team travel, organizing community service activities, and maintaining parent and alumni communication. The successful candidate will demonstrate a commitment to the W&L philosophy by emphasizing academic priorities for student-athletes, as well as the importance of good citizenship on and off the playing field.

Essential Functions:

  • Coaches team members individually and in groups and demonstrates game techniques. Manages designated skill development areas or groups of positions. Develops and recommends strategy, teaches theoretical skill and position assignments.

  • Plans coaching and practice sessions in accordance with conference and university regulations.

  • Teaches 2-3 physical education courses annually as required for student graduation criteria. Substitute teaches as needed when requested by Head Coach and Director of PE.

  • Promotes the athletics program and specific sport through community events, camps, and public speaking. Teaches athletic skills and development through local youth programming.

  • Mentors and advises student athletes on personal health, strength training, and nutrition.

  • Recruits quality prospective student-athletes and ensures timely submission of their academic records for admissions.

  • Ensures compliance with all Association, Conference, and University rules by athletes and supporting staff.

  • Communicates consistently with head-coaches, administration, and peers about program goals, status, and needs.

  • Schedules and manages team travel, including lodging, transportation, and meal arrangements in accordance with budgetary restrictions.

  • Serves as an event manager for home contests.

  • Other related duties as assigned. 

Minimum Qualifications:

  • A bachelor’s degree is required and a master's degree and collegiate playing experience is preferred.

  • Must be committed to a philosophy that emphasizes academic priorities for student-athletes as well as the importance of good citizenship on and off the playing field.

  • Role models appropriate behavior and conduct to support the image and reputation of the athletics program.

  • Strong understanding of various coaching techniques and a willingness to learn new methods of instruction.

  • Must possess a valid driver's license.

Campus Safety and Welfare Responsibilities:

  • This position is designated as a Campus Security Authority (CSA) in accordance with the Clery Act. This position is required to report Clery qualifying crimes to the Department of Public Safety and complete annual training about your reporting responsibilities under the law.

Position Type:

Exempt, Full Time, Benefit Eligible

Minimum Pay:

$38,000.00 - Pay Commensurate with Experience
